Discover the pinnacle of Sonoma Coast Pinot Noir craftsmanship with Williams Selyem Winery’s 2011 Hirsch Vineyard bottling—a masterpiece of terroir and artistry. This wine earned a stellar 95-point Cellar Selection from Wine Enthusiast and a glowing 92-point appraisal from Vinous, acclaim that underscores its status as a benchmark for California’s finest Pinot Noir.
Unveiling a captivating bouquet of wild blackberry cobbler, sassafras, Asian spices, and white pepper, this wine invites you into a sensory journey that mirrors Sonoma Coast’s rugged elegance. On the palate, vibrant acidity dances with layers of dark fruit—wild berries, plums, and red cherries—while nuances of mint, rose petal, sage, and morel mushrooms create a tapestry of complexity. The broad tannins offer structure that balances seamlessly with its silky texture, a rare harmony achieved through meticulous vineyard stewardship at Hirsch Vineyard.
Crafted by Williams Selyem’s masterful winemaking team, this wine embodies the essence of its terroir: coastal fog-kissed mornings and sun-drenched afternoons nurturing grapes to perfection. At 14.1% alcohol, it strikes a refined balance between power and grace. While it captivates now with its dramatic intensity, this wine is built for legacy—cellar it for up to 15 years to witness its evolution into profound sophistication.
Perfect for collectors seeking timeless elegance or connoisseurs aiming to elevate special occasions, this Sonoma Coast gem pairs beautifully with roasted game birds or earthy mushroom dishes.
